Output ad91bea7effebac1a93d26ebb759d5d9a2a04273b12a62b371e92b178c4f6436:3

value
35176684
script pubkey
OP_0 OP_PUSHBYTES_32 58b7c5b40b0a386b45423b943874c423246e8eb3fa43eb923cbfeac000ea2645
address
bc1qtzmutdqtpguxk32z8w2rsaxyyvjxar4nlfp7hy3uhl4vqq82yezs3hjqpg
transaction
ad91bea7effebac1a93d26ebb759d5d9a2a04273b12a62b371e92b178c4f6436
spent
true